Registered Nurse ER Responsibilities:
Provide professional nursing care within the Emergency Department; coordinate care planning with other disciplines. Provides care that meets the psychosocial, physical, and general aspects of care. Determine priorities of care based on physical and psychosocial needs of patients, as well as factors influencing patient flow through the system. Communicate with ED physicians regarding changes in patient’s status, symptomatology, and results of diagnostic studies. Respond quickly and accurately to changes in condition or response to treatment.
Opportunity Specifics:
- Contract Type: Travel Nursing (Emergency Room)
- Shifts Available: Day, Mid, or Night
- Days – (7:00am - 7:00pm)
- Mid - (11:00am - 11:00pm)
- Night – (7:00pm - 7:00am)
- 70-Bed Hospital
- Level II Trauma
- Massachusetts Registered Nursing License
- 2+ years of recent/current ER experience
- Certifications: BLS/ACLS (TNCC preferred)
- Full immunizations
